What Is an Industrial PC?
An industrial PC is a computing system engineered to operate reliably outside a controlled environment—no HVAC, no clean power, and no protection from dust or moisture. Instead of the fans, standard connectors, and narrow operating-temperature range found in commercial hardware, industrial systems use passive cooling, sealed enclosures, wide-voltage DC input, and shock-rated mounting to keep running where a standard PC would fail within months. For UAE deployments specifically, that means hardware rated for extreme heat, fine desert dust, coastal salt air, and sustained mechanical vibration — the four conditions that account for most field hardware failures in this region.

Why the GCC Environment Breaks Commercial Hardware
Heat Temperatures inside the United Arab Emirates can easily surpass grade ratings. A cabinet or vehicle that is not properly shielded from the sun only compounds the issue.
At some point fine sand has infiltrated most filter systems making its way inside enclosed chassis’ accelerating wear on components.
Salinity Near coastal areas in the gulf there is an abundance of salt in the air which can corrode many types of exposed electronics if not rated for the enviroment.
Vibration Systems mounted on vehicles and pipelines can experience constant vibrations that loosen connections or cause premature wear on standard hard drives.

What to Consider Before Choosing a System

Enclosure rating: Match the IP rating to the environment—outdoor dust exposure requires different protection than a washdown food-processing line.

Power source at the install site Confirm your DC voltage range and whether ignition control or UPS integration is needed before specifying a unit.

Lead time and support: Suppliers may mean weeks of shipping for delivery or warranty claims, so confirm local stock and support availability.

Connectivity requirements: M12 connectors help prevent vibration-related connection loss, but ensure your cabling and network are compatible.

4. What is the difference between an embedded computer and an industrial PC?
An embedded computer is designed for dedicated tasks and integration into machinery, while an industrial PC is a more general-purpose system. An embedded computer is typically more compact, while an industrial PC offers greater expansion. An embedded computer suits specialized applications, whereas an industrial PC supports broader workloads. Choosing an embedded computer depends on the application’s requirements.
5. What's the practical difference between IP65, IP67, and IP69K?
IP65 and IP66 cover dust-tight protection against water jets of increasing pressure. IP67 and IP68 add protection against submersion. IP69K is the outlier — rated for close-range, high-pressure, high-temperature steam jets, which is what food and beverage processing facilities need for their washdown cycles.
